Yay ! It's about time I try my hand at soldering again. My first attempt was using silver tape which did nothing for the solder, it just kept rolling off :( I finally bought some copper tape and today made my very first soldered pendant woohoo !






The image comes from Art Chix Studio and is one of their Fairy Post Stickers. Stuck onto one piece of Memory Glass, I then used special paints dabbed around the image and then glitter sprinkled onto the gel gloss I used on the paints. Other mem. glass piece put on top and then edged with the copper tape.

The soldering was fun, even though it took several attempts at trying to smooth it out ( should have seen the big lumpies at the start lol ! ). The most frustrating part was attaching the jump ring, even with one of those 3rd. hand tools ( it holds your work for you ). I had to keep the jump ring upright with my pliers and then try to get solder onto it without it dripping off. As you can see the whole thing is on the lumpy side , and the ring is a little lopsided---but I LOVE it !! I can now understand the addiction this causes because I'm ready to keep practicing.
